Definitions
- the present invention relates to a metallic can lid with a resealable opening, in particular for beverage cans and for containers for storing food and other liquid, pasty, powdery and / or solid products.
- the plastic closure part comprises a base part which is to be connected to the flanged edge of the can opening and in which an opening closed by a flat stopper is formed.
- the flat stopper is connected to the opening edge via a plastic tear seam, so that the flat stopper connected to a pull tab can be detached from the plastic base part by pulling over the pull tab and pivoted into an opening point.
- the opening can be temporarily closed again by pressing in the flat plug, which is preferably conical on its underside.
- Resealable can lids are also for example in the DE 10 2010 013 531 A1 , the DE 10 2015 112 428 A1 and the EP 2 354 022 B1 described.
- the object of the invention is to provide a resealable can lid which is particularly inexpensive to manufacture and yet on the one hand easy to operate and on the other hand has good sealing properties.
- a micro gap ensures that the can lid can be opened particularly easily, but a line of weakness is also generally suitable.
- An effective closure and reclosure can be achieved via the sealing and locking ribs and the associated receiving grooves. It is particularly advantageous here that the sealing frame is firmly connected to the fixed cover surface and the closing unit to the metal cover area that can be pivoted up.
- the sealing and locking ribs with the receiving grooves form at least two, preferably three sealing edges, the sealing edges being designed so that when the can lid is opened, the radially innermost sealing edge still seals when the radially outer or both radially outer sealing edges are just released.
- so-called venting of a can closed with the can lid can be achieved, that is, a slow pressure reduction before the can lid is completely opened.
- the radially innermost sealing edge has a greater distance from the cover surface than the other or the two other sealing edges. As a result, the innermost sealing edge detaches after the other sealing edge or two, so that said venting is achieved.
- At least the radially innermost sealing edge runs in a plane that is opposite to the plane of the is inclined inside the microgap or the weakening line lid area, the two planes on the side facing away from the pivot bearing have the greatest distance from each other.
- the sealing and locking ribs on the one hand and the receiving grooves on the other hand are designed in such a way that they increasingly interlock with one another when the can lid bulges. This ensures that the can lid remains closed even when the internal pressure in the can increases.
- a locking rib provided on the sealing frame has an outwardly pointing hook which cooperates with a correspondingly inwardly pointing locking projection of a receptacle of the closing unit.
- the tear-open member has an opening in which an extension of the locking unit engages, the extension being firmly, in particular cohesively, connected to the tear-open member that the extension is swiveled up of the ripping member is torn off from the sealing unit.
- This configuration creates a tamper-evident closure, that is to say a closure whose opening is irreversibly recognizable.
- the opening and the extension are provided in the area of the pivot bearing of the tear-open part. This ensures that the extension is torn off takes place when the tear-open part is raised, so that any manipulation of the can lid can be prevented.
- the can lid 1 shown in the figures consists of metal, in particular aluminum, and has a resealable opening.
- a lid area 3 that can be pivoted up is provided in the lid in addition to a fixed lid surface 2.
- the pivotable lid area 3 is separated from the fixed lid area 2 by a circumferential microgap 4 or a line of weakness (see in particular Fig. 6 ).
- a sealing frame 5 made of plastic material surrounding the opening area is connected to the fixed cover surface 2, in particular by a so-called hot-melt process using an adhesion promoter, in order to ensure a firm connection with the aluminum of the cover.
- the closing unit On the side diametrically opposite the pivot bearing 7, the closing unit is connected to a pivotable tear-open member 8 which, when not pivoted up, is arranged parallel to the top 9 of the lid.
- the tear-open member 8 is designed in a known manner in the shape of a ring and, by engaging a finger in an engaging end 10, can be pivoted upward about a pivot bearing 11 relative to the cover surface.
- the sealing frame 5 and the closing unit 6 work together in a sealing manner via sealing and locking ribs 12, 13, 14 on the sealing frame 5 and associated receiving grooves 15, 16, 17 on the closing unit 6. As a result, three sealing edges 18, 19, 20 are formed, through which the opening area of the can lid is sealed. Even when using a micro gap 4 between the pivotable Lid area 3 and the fixed lid area 2 thereby ensure that the can lid is sealed.
- the radially innermost sealing edge 18 is further away from the lid surface than the other two sealing edges 19 and 20.
- the innermost sealing edge 18 therefore still seals when the two outer sealing edges 19 and 20 are already released when the can lid is opened. In this way, so-called venting of the inside of the can can take place, i.e. a slow pressure reduction before complete opening.
- the radially innermost sealing edge 18 runs in a plane I, which is inclined with respect to the cover plane II.
- the inclination is, for example, 1 to 2 °, in particular 1.5 °. This ensures that the innermost sealing edge 18 still seals over its entire circumference when the cover region 3 is pivoted up, when the two outer sealing edges 19, 20 have just loosened. When venting the inside of the can, this can prevent liquid from escaping from the inside of the can.
- the radially outermost sealing and locking rib 12 provided on the sealing frame 5 has an outwardly pointing hook 21 which interacts with a correspondingly inwardly pointing locking projection 22 of the associated receptacle 15 of the closing unit 6.
- the sealing and locking rib 12 increasingly interlocks with the receptacle 15 or its locking projection when the can lid bulges, for example due to increasing internal pressure in the can.
- the tear-open member 8 has an opening 23 into which an extension 24 of the closing unit 6 engages.
- the extension 24 is so firmly, in particular cohesively, with the tear-open element 8 connected that the extension 24 is torn off from the closing unit 6 when the ripping member 8 is pivoted upward.
- Such a fixed connection can be achieved, for example, in that the extension 24 is melted after the injection molding of this plastic part in such a way that it is firmly connected to the part of the tear-open element 8 that forms the opening 23.
- This can be achieved, for example, by a kind of soldering iron.
- the opening 23 and the extension 24 are provided in the area of the pivot bearing 11 of the tear-open member 8. This means that even a slight lifting of the tear-open member 8 is sufficient to tear off the extension 24.
- the inside of the can lid is laminated with a plastic film 25 which covers the entire inside of the lid.
- the plastic film can also be designed in the shape of a ring and only extend by a few tenths of a millimeter, in particular 3 to 4 tenths of a millimeter, on both sides beyond the microgap 4 or the line of weakness.
- Another possibility is to use a disk-shaped sealing film which extends by a few tenths of a millimeter, for example 3 to 4 tenths of a millimeter, radially outward beyond the microgap 4 or the line of weakness.
- the sealing film can be designed as a largely flat disk. Both the ring-shaped and the disk-shaped sealing film are preferably designed as a stamped part.
- the inside of the lid can, in contrast to the exemplary embodiment, also be at least largely free of laminations and the like.
- the inside of the lid can, however, be equipped with an in particular food grade Be provided with a layer of lacquer to prevent the goods in the can from coming into contact with the metallic lid material.
- the sealing unit 6 which is firmly connected to the fixed lid area 2, overlaps the microgap 4. In this way, a tightness of the can lid can be ensured even without a sealing film on the inside of the lid.
